What is a Psychiatric Assessment?
A psychiatric assessment is the very first action towards a medical diagnosis. Throughout this appointment, the psychiatrist will collect info about your thoughts, sensations and behaviours. The psychiatrist will also look at your family history.
The assessment can be a consensual outpatient conference or a Mental Health Act assessment. In the latter case, it is most likely to include a remand in custody.

Psychiatrists in the UK
Psychiatrists in the UK are trained to assess, detect and treat mental health concerns. This includes conditions like anxiety, depression, consuming disorders, and PTSD. Psychiatrists can offer treatment through medication and therapy. Clients can check out a psychiatrist for a private assessment or as part of their care from the NHS. During an assessment, the psychiatrist will take a comprehensive history and ask concerns about a patient's life and relationships. They will likewise make observations about a patient's level of consciousness, look, motor activity, and feelings. In addition, they might ask the patient to describe their signs and how they have actually impacted their life. Psychiatrists can utilize this details to assist them decide on the most reliable treatment for the patient.

The decrease in recruitment to psychiatry need to be comprehended in the light of government policies impacting the NHS as an entire and mental-health services in specific. These have included a run-down of severe beds and projects to alter the clinical function of psychiatry. The result has been an absence of personnel and a high rate of early retirement amongst British scientific psychiatrists.
In the face of these challenges, some clinical psychiatrists have actually responded with anger and dismay. Nonetheless, they have actually not reached any agreement on the causes or the appropriate response. This unpredictability reflects the need for a firmer grasp of the historical background. Modern British psychiatry was successfully developed and moulded as an integral part of the NHS and grew as long as its national service infrastructure stayed undamaged. Nevertheless, it has been decreasing quickly given that the entire structure began to fall apart under sustained political assaults.

Psychiatrists in the NHS are captured in between the needs of a primary-care-led NHS for open gain access to and those of the Department of Health for concentration on the seriously psychologically ill. In this context, the New Ways of Working proposals have actually served only to accentuate these pressures and to additional compromise recruitment to psychiatry.

An online psychiatric assessment is a safe and hassle-free method to get the treatment you need. Unlike standard in person consultations, these sessions are conducted over the internet through a safe and secure video link. You can choose the time that works best for you, and you will normally submit a questionnaire before your session starts. Your psychiatrist will utilize this information to evaluate your symptoms and figure out if you require medication.
As soon as your psychiatric assessment is complete, the doctor will compose a report for your GP and suggest a suitable treatment strategy. This may consist of a mix of talk treatment and medication. If you require medication, your psychiatric consultant will go over the prospective side effects with you. You may also be able to ask for a prescription to take with you when you leave your psychiatric assessment.

The psychiatric assessment will normally consist of a verbal interview, with the doctor asking you concerns about your ideas and feelings. They will also ask you about your family and your past experiences. It's important to address these questions as honestly as possible, as this will assist them make an accurate diagnosis.
Many personal psychiatric assessments are covered by your insurance coverage, and are typically performed in one visit. The psychiatrist will evaluate the information you've provided, and may refer you to a psychologist or other health care professional if necessary. They will then prepare an evaluation report, which will include a medical diagnosis and professional treatment recommendations.
